I'd like to try biamping but don't see any Y type interconnects available. I thought of using a splitter but feel stupid using a cheap splitter from Ratshack in the middle of quality IC's. How do you hook up one Preamp to two amps? Thanks

I have a pair of Straight Wire brand splitters that are pretty nicely built. They seem to be machined out of a block of solid metal. They have one male RCA jack that plugs into your pre-amp. Then you have a nice machined block on the back of the pre-amp that provides 2 female RCA jacks/channel.

I previously used these with no obvious sonic degredation.
